Everyone has their favorite Trek episode and while this one may not be my favorite, it's really close. If your looking for a high tech starship to starship action packed battle episode this has got to rank right behind The Doomsday Machine (James Doohan said that was his favorite episode (as it was mine when I saw him at age 13 in the 70's)). The guest has most of the great dialog moments so there are no memorable Kirk/Spock/Bones banter scenes, but still William Marshall is a great guest to take the spotlight, isn't he? So why do I really like this episode? A space ship is destroyed early on (how many TOS episodes did that happen in the beginning?, not many), than the Enterprise takes on FOUR starships of it's same class (I'm sure the limited budget made that the case and that they were all pics of the same model, but who cares?!). Great scene here is when the computer picks the landing party, was that putting Kirk in his place or what? I felt for Kirk in this one, how many episodes does that happen in? I remember when I watched this episode for the FIRST time, I WAS RIVETED! If I was 13 years old again this would rank easily in my top 5, but since now I like McCoy/Spock/Kirk (in those order) exchanges (and the edge of first viewing has well worn off dozens of viewings ago), I'll just give it a 10 out of sentimentality and because it is still a really good episode.
